The Batman’s Peter Sarsgaard reveals what it’s like to work with Matt Reeves

October 9, 2020 by Samuel Brace

Peter Sarsgaard, one of the stars of The Batman, has revealed what its like to work with director Matt Reeves.

Ever since the first trailer for Matt Reeves’ The Batman debuted, buzz for the film has taken off. While it has recently been delayed until 2022, the film itself looks pretty special.

Peter Sarsgaard, who plays D.A. Gil Colson in the film, is having a great time making it and has revealed what it’s like to work with Matt Reeves while praising the director. Speaking to Collider, he said:

“He is the most detailed oriented director I’ve ever encountered. I mean, he is like, the level of focus, I mean, you would have to have to direct the kind of movies that he has directed, but it’s unbelievable. That’s like a very specific type of mind and it’s really fun working with him. He’s very collaborative, but he also, he totally knows what he wants. You know, I would say like, what about something like this? And he would think about it. Well, no, because of the thing and you know, he’s like really, he’s got it in his mind in such a detailed way that it’s almost like savant sort of situation.”

Hopefully, these qualities in Reeves will make for an excellent Batman movie when it finally comes out. It’s certainly looking pretty promising at this stage, although we now face a rather lengthy wait to find out.

The Batman sees Robert Pattinson (The Lighthouse) donning the cape and cowl as Bruce Wayne/Batman alongside Zoe Kravitz (Big Little Lies) as Selina Kyle/Catwoman, Colin Farrell (Fantastic Beasts and Where to Find Them) as Oswald Cobblepot/The Penguin, Paul Dano (Escape at Dannemora) as The Riddler, Jeffrey Wright (Westworld) as Jim Gordon, Andy Serkis (War for the Planet of the Apes) as Alfred Pennyworth, John Turturro (The Big Lebowski) as Carmine Falcone, Alex Ferns (Chernobyl) as Commissioner Pete Savage, Con O’Neill (Ordinary Lies) as Chief Mackenzie Bock, Peter Sarsgaard (The Killing) as Gotham D.A. Gil Colson, Barry Keoghan (Dunkirk) as Officer Stanley Merkel and Jayme Lawson (Farewell Amor) as Bella Real.
